Pumpkin Gingerbread Energy Balls
Whip up these Pumpkin Gingerbread Energy Balls for a tasty fall snack! Made with dates, pumpkin puree, and a blend of warming spices, they’re perfect for a healthy, on-the-go treat.

First, prepare Medjool dates, by removing their pits.
Then, place Medjool dates and the rest of the ingredients into a high-speed food processor.
Process on high for 1 to 2 minutes, stopping to scrape the sides. A dough should form and it should be slightly sticky but should easily hold shape when you roll it into a ball.
Using a 1 tablespoon cookie scoop, scoop dough into your palms and roll into a ball. Repeat until all the dough is gone.
Next, place 1/3 cup of unsweetened shredded coconut into a small bowl.
Roll each ball in the shredded coconut, pressing the coconut shreds into the dough to form a "snowball." Repeat until all balls are covered.
Eat immediately or freeze for later.
